Description

2,3,7,8-Tetrabromodibenzo-p-Dioxin is a highly brominated derivative of dibenzo-p-dioxin, characterized by its specific halogen substitution pattern. This compound is of significant interest in advanced chemical research and development, particularly in the study of halogenated aromatic systems and their properties. It serves as a critical intermediate and reference standard for analytical laboratories, environmental testing facilities, and specialized material science applications requiring precise brominated structures.

Application

  • Analytical Reference Standard: Used as a certified standard for the calibration and validation of analytical equipment (e.g., GC-MS, HPLC) in environmental and toxicological testing.
  • Chemical Research Intermediate: Serves as a key synthetic building block in academic and industrial research for developing novel brominated compounds.
  • Environmental Fate Studies: Employed in scientific studies to understand the behavior, degradation, and persistence of polybrominated dioxins in various ecosystems.
  • Toxicological Research: Utilized in laboratory investigations to assess the biological activity and potential effects of specific brominated dioxin congeners.
  • Material Science Development: Investigated for potential use in the development of specialized flame-retardant additives or high-performance materials.
  • Method Development & Validation: Critical for developing and verifying new analytical methods for detecting trace levels of brominated dioxins and furans.

Basic Information

Product Name 2,3,7,8-Tetrabromodibenzo-p-Dioxin
CAS No. 50585-41-6
Molecular Formula C₁₂H₄Br₄O₂
Molecular Weight 503.78 g/mol
Synonyms 2,3,7,8-TBDD; TBDBD; 2,3,7,8-Tetrabromodibenzo[b,e][1,4]dioxin; Tetrabromodibenzo-p-dioxin; 2,3,7,8-Tetrabromodibenzo-1,4-dioxin; Dibenzo[b,e][1,4]dioxin, 2,3,7,8-tetrabromo-
